NCIt definition : An inhibitor of induced myeloid leukemia cell differentiation protein (myeloid cell
leukemia-1; Mcl-1; Bcl2-L-3), with potential pro-apoptotic and antineoplastic activities.
Upon administration, AZD5991 binds to Mcl-1, thereby preventing the binding of Mcl-1
to and inactivation of certain pro-apoptotic proteins, and promoting apoptosis of
cells overexpressing Mcl-1. Mcl-1, an anti-apoptotic protein belonging to the Bcl-2
family of proteins, is upregulated in cancer cells and promotes tumor cell survival.;
